Appeal by plaintiff from an order of the superior court for Spokane county, Huneke, J., entered December 30, 1925, granting a new trial, after the verdict of a jury rendered in favor of the plaintiff, in an action on contract. Reversed.

G.E. Lovell, for appellant.

Post Russell, for respondent.


Upon a rehearing En Banc, a majority of the court adheres to the opinion heretofore filed herein, and reported in 140 Wn. 317, 248 P. 806.

The judgment will be reversed, and the cause remanded with directions to the superior court to enter a judgment upon the verdict.
